High-voltage lithium-ion battery packs are revolutionizing the way we save and use power in today's world. These unique energy options provide unprecedented effectiveness and integrity, making them perfect for a variety of applications, from powering electrical automobiles to storing renewable resource in off-grid systems.

When it involves high-voltage lithium-ion battery packs, one essential attribute is making use of multiple battery components. These modules, each containing a collection of private lithium-ion cells, are combined to produce a solitary, powerful battery pack capable of supplying high degrees of power on demand.

But exactly how exactly are battery components made? The procedure begins with the option of top notch lithium-ion cells, each with a nominal voltage of 3.7 V. These cells are meticulously assembled right into modules, guaranteeing that they are matched and stabilized to optimize efficiency and longevity.

While numerous battery packs utilize 18650 lithium-ion cells, some unique power solutions decide to utilize AA batteries instead. While AA batteries might provide reduced energy thickness compared to 18650 cells, their extensive availability and lower price can make them an appealing alternative for sure applications.

One important facet of producing battery modules is making certain that the lithium-ion cells are balanced when linked in series. This harmonizing procedure helps to adjust the voltage throughout each cell, avoiding overcharging or undercharging and maximizing the overall life-span of the battery pack.

To even more improve safety and security and performance, a battery management system (BMS) is integrated right into the battery pack. The BMS checks the state of charge, temperature, and voltage of each cell, making sure that the battery runs within secure criteria at all times.

High-voltage lithium-ion battery packs go to the center of energy storage innovation, providing a variety of advantages that make check here them an eye-catching alternative for a selection of applications. Allow's take a more detailed look at what sets these battery loads apart and exactly how they are changing the method we consider energy storage.

Among the crucial features of high-voltage lithium-ion battery packs is their capacity to supply high degrees of energy on demand. This makes them perfect for applications where a big quantity of power is needed promptly, such as electric automobiles or renewable resource storage space systems.

Furthermore, high-voltage lithium-ion battery packs are understood for their high energy density, implying they can keep a large quantity of energy in a relatively tiny and light-weight plan. This makes them perfect for applications where room and weight go to a premium, such as mobile electronics or electric automobiles.

One more key attribute of high-voltage lithium-ion battery packs is their long cycle life. Unlike traditional lead-acid batteries, which break down over time with each fee and discharge cycle, lithium-ion batteries can hold up against hundreds or even countless cycles without considerable deterioration in efficiency.

The production procedure for high-voltage lithium-ion battery loads starts with the selection of top quality lithium-ion cells. These cells are then put together into modules, each including a series of individual cells connected in parallel and/or series to achieve the desired voltage and capacity.

The modules are after that incorporated to develop a solitary battery pack, with each component connected in collection to attain the wanted voltage. The battery pack is after that enclosed in a protective covering and outfitted with a battery monitoring system (BMS) to keep track of and manage the charging and releasing of the cells.
